#372ef9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#372ef9 is composed of 21.6% red, 18%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.9% cyan, 81.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 242.7 degrees, a saturation of 94.4% and a lightness of 57.8%. #372ef9 color hex could be obtained by blending #6e5cff with #0000f3.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

Shades and Tints of #372ef9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#ededf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#372ef9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919196 is the less saturated color, while #372ef9 is the most saturated one.
